我使用的是resrc.it,它会为我调整图像大小,以便图像不会比我需要的大。 现在我想做的不是使用自动javascript方法,而是把它放在url中。
<img src="http://app-uk.resrc.it/s={size-of-div}/http://bla.com/theimage.png" />
我想使用jquery来测量图像的div大小,并将其打印在当前包装div大小的URL中。
如何将宽度放入URL的值?如果不存在JS方法,我可以使用普通的Javascript或Jquery。
之后它将裁剪图像并给我一个更合适的图像。
答案 0 :(得分:1)
您需要找到图片并获得父级宽度。试试这段代码:
$(function(){
$("img[src*='size-of-div']").each(function(){
var width = this.parentNode.offsetWidth;//get parent width
this.src = this.src.replace("{size-of-div}",width)//change src string
})
})
答案 1 :(得分:0)
我认为,您正在寻找:http://api.jquery.com/width/